Red Wizards
When one speaks of Red Wizards, one is most likely referring to merchants who specialize in scrolls, magic items, and sometimes, illicit substances and questionable trade goods. Some of the continent's major cities are home to a small enclave of Red Wizards, men and women who make a living transcribing spell scrolls and performing minor magical services for a fee. Most people do not fully trust the Red Wizards due to their dark origins, but none can deny that the organisation is vital in reclaiming the knowledge lost during the age of conquest.
The Red Wizards have their origin as political refugees. Formerly the ruling caste of Thay, their ancestors enjoyed immense wealth and power. However, a coup in their homeland during the Age of Conquest saw many of their members slain, with those whom would not bend knee to the new ruler fleeing the nation. Taking refuge in various cities, they survived by selling their arcane services. Today, the Red Wizards are primarily known as a mercantile network of mages and crafters. Due to the passage of time and loss of resources many of their members can't even qualify as true arcanists anymore.
There have been attempts in the past by the Red Wizards to reclaim their former home. However, none of these have succeeded, with each attempt claiming many lives. As time passes, very few Red Wizards remain with direct roots in Thay, as necessity often requires the induction of outsiders.
